Misalignment of a bearing usually happens for two factors: Real estates are statically misaligned Shaft disperses or flexes under lots Normally, imbalance is not a good idea for rolling aspect bearings that are not specifically made to accommodate misalignment


Imbalance better than this will result in L10 lives less than that calculated. Spherical roller bearings and self-aligning thrust bearings are particularly developed to suit misalignment. Self-aligning cylindrical roller bearings can also accommodate some imbalance these bearings. This kind of bearing is found in the "Personalized" bearings section. These special bearing types can accommodate misalignments from 1.0 to 1.5.


Section elevations and capacities boost accordingly. Area height is just the radial dimension between a bearing's birthed and its outdoors size, into which should be fitted an inner race, balls or rollers, and an outer race. A correctly developed birthing equilibriums the thicknesses of both races with the rolling aspect size in order to optimize Dynamic Capability without significantly lowering the structural toughness of the races.

Generally, for a birthing to effectively operate, the inner and outer races must be correctly sustained by the shaft and real estate. Nonetheless, the nature of the style of some sorts of tools does not always allow this. As talked about in the imbalance area, sometimes substantial shaft deflection can happen creating misalignment.


All of these impacts tend to decrease the theoretical life of the bearing, yet with proper analysis and special internal style, this decrease can be minimized. A lot of bearing systems use 2 or 3 bearings in order to sustain a shaft under radial and drive loads. The number of bearings depends on whether one bearing is additionally capable of taking a drive load.


When there is a considerable distance in between two support bearings, differences in thermal development in between the shaft and the housing call for that bearing be the finding or thrust bearing and the various other be a "float" bearing. A stack-up of axial tolerances in between the two birthing areas needs to have one birthing "float" axially so that a parasitic drive tons is not produced.
